"When Bo discovers a mysterious duck named Drake on the farm, he sets out to uncover what his new feathery friend is up to"--
In the adorable fifteenth book of the Good Dog series, a feathery friend brings a little mystery to the Davis family farm.
There are no secrets on Bo’s family farm. The animals all know each other, and there’s always a serene atmosphere. But when Bo runs into a surprise visitor while wrapping up his morning chores, a feather-raising mystery is brought to light. Can Bo help his new friend quack the case? Or could there be more to this tail than meets the eye?
With easy-to-read language and illustrations on almost every page, the Good Dog chapter books are perfect for emerging readers.

About the Author
Cam Higgins wrote her very first book about a cat who lived in an alleyway when she was eight years old. As a child, she loved visiting a neighboring farm and seeing all the animals. Now Cam has a pup of her own, who is very mischievous, and she still loves writing about animals. Cam lives in New York City with her two children, her husband, and Laila the dog.
As soon as Ariel Landy learned how to draw a sky beyond a blue scribbled line, she knew she wanted to be an illustrator. Raised on coloring books and crayons outside of Boston, she now lives in France with her husband and dog. Visit her online at ArielLandy.com.
